THREE BULLDOGS MAKE ALL-STATE AFTER OUTSTANDING SEASONS

Lexington, Ky. –The Kentucky Softball Coaches Association announced their All-State teams over the weekend and Lawrence County was well represented with three members.

Senior Taylor Blevins

 

Senior Taylor Blevins was named to the first team after posting a 20-7 record this season with a 1.79 ERA she tossed 140 and 2/3 innings, struck out 152 batters, allowed 111 hits, 36 earned runs and walked 26. 

At the plate Blevins hit .368 with 2 home runs, 5 doubles and drove in 23 runs. 

Blevins was also named the 15th Region Player of the Year. 

Sophomore Jada Patton

 

Sophomore Jada Patton was also named to the first team after hitting .473 with 53 hits, scored 57 runs, 10 home runs, 8 doubles, 6 triples, 49 runs batted in and stole 23 bases. 

Sophomore Emalynn Kitts

]Sophomore Emalynn Kitts was named Honorable Mention after hitting .442 with 50 hits, scored 49 runs, hit 10 home runs, 14 doubles, 4 triples, drove in 38 runs and had 20 stolen bases. 

Bulldog Head Coach Sam Sparks

“… Happy for Taylor for being selected as POY in our region. She dominated all of our region teams this season including her performance in the district and regional tournaments.” 

“… KCU is getting a steal in Taylor.  She will have the opportunity to be a regular starter in their rotation there and will help them continue to build their program and brand. Really happy that her hard work has paid off and given her the opportunity to play at the next level. Always good to see our players honored on the All State teams.”

“… All three, Taylor, Jada, and Emalynn impressed people throughout the state as we played many good teams in the 2A, Capital Classic and KHSAA State tournament.” 

“… All of these girls are very hard workers and it’s always good to see this work acknowledged by other coaches.”
